Legislation Might Keep Calif. Kids Off Phones and Social Media at School

California lawmakers supported limiting smartphone and social media time at school in votes last week. The Assembly voted 69-0 on Thursday to approve AB-3216, which would require schools to adopt limits or bans on student use of smartphones. Meanwhile, the…
